Output 3d5c1023dbdbf7224357b519d6c588dd5fb823515ba3c45f17b7a7026003f183:143

value
22294
script pubkey
OP_0 OP_PUSHBYTES_20 320cc0e618ce9b5e53c232e029ac03d3b07a1c83
address
bc1qxgxvpesce6d4u57zxtszntqr6wc858yr2ulukw
transaction
3d5c1023dbdbf7224357b519d6c588dd5fb823515ba3c45f17b7a7026003f183